2025 Supreme(Online)(Kar) 19560

KARNATAKA HIGH COURT
MR. JUSTICE SHIVASHANKAR AMARANNAVAR, J
MR. VIJAYANDRA, S/O. GAJENDRAIAH – Appellant
Versus
STATE OF KARNATAKA BY RURAL POLICE STATION, RAMANAGARA – Respondent
CRIMINAL REVISION PETITION NO. 557 OF 2024



Advocates:
For the Appellants/Petitioners: SRI. AJAY PRABHU M
For the Respondents: STATE PUBLIC PROSECUTOR

The court allows the withdrawal of a revision petition, affirming that procedural shortcomings do not preempt access to appropriate judicial relief.

Headnote:This case examined the procedure under Section 397 read with Section 401 of the Criminal Procedure Code. The petitioners sought to dismiss an order made by the lower court due to its non-maintainability. The court, recognizing the liberty to appeal before an appropriate forum, dismissed the criminal revision as withdrawn. The core issues included the jurisdiction of the court concerning the revision petition. The court asserted that procedural missteps do not bar the petitioners from seeking relief appropriately.

Result: This Criminal Revision Petition is dismissed as withdrawn with liberty as prayed for.

ORAL ORDER

Learned counsel for the petitioners files a memo seeking withdrawal of this Criminal Revision Petition with liberty to approach appropriate forum/Court.

2. The memo reads thus:

"The counsel for petitioner upon instructions submit in view of the non maintainability of above revision petition before this Hon'ble Court, the petitioners seek appropriate liberty to challenge impugned order before appropriate forum. In view of the above, the above memo may kindly be taken on record in the interest of justice and equity".
